I have 34" tires and 4.56 gears in my FJC and like this combo. Before I re-geared the diffs, the cruise control drove me crazy and was nearly useless. Now it works again, and acceleration from a standing start is good again, like stock.

285/75 16's (measure out right at 33") on my 4runner, swapped to 4.3 gears out of a limited. Its a 5 speed and supercharged and I'm VERY happy with the set up. Cruises fine, and accellerates very well on all the mountain passes around CO. 19 or so on the hwy is about as good as the mileage gets so far.

It has the 3.4 liter V6 and auto transmission. My mileage is NOT great. I get about 16 or 17 on the Highway at he best and when we are pulling our face painting trailer it goes down to between 10 and 13. Keep in mind that I have the Marlin Crawler dual transfer cases, a Flip-pac and quite a bit of heavy skid plates, bumpers and sliders. I keep meaning to weigh it but haven't done so just yet. When it was stock My best freeway mileage was 23.

4.30's with 265/75/16's (31.8"), 5spd 3rz reg cab. Decent setup, needs a bit more pep on the highway, but I don't push it over 65mph too often
Gets 21mpg on work commute (city) and 26mpg on highway at 65-70mph.
Probably going to 255/85/16's (33.3") soon and will most likely regear to 4.88s or 5.29's

When I "did the math" I went from 4.10s with 265/70-16s to 33x10.50-15s. The math suggested 4.34 gear ratio. I went with 4.88s instead of 4.56s because we pull a trailer and the truck weighs more that a bunch. 65 mph indicated on the speedometer is an actual 55mph on the GPS.
